Heart You'll Never Walk Alone

I've been wanting to see the movie Carousel for quite some time now. Watching musicals on TV was the only time mom didn't mind having me in the same room with her. She was too absorbed in the movie to care.

This is a scene from the movie (play version) where they sing the song, but it's not my favorite scene. My favorite is when the man who died sings the song into the ear of his daughter. This song has been a "theme song" of mine ever since I first saw the movie as a little girl. My father looked a lot like Gordon McCrae, the original actor in the movie (also played Curly in Oklahoma).

Hi Bec

I'm not sure if that's possible, or even desirable. I guess it would depend on the circumstances.

I never wanted any of my ex-boyfriends back, but after my divorce I wanted my ex-husband back. It worked for a while, but then the same old problems kept arising. It turned into a cat and mouse game between us, until both of us were exhausted.

When I finally broke it off for good and met my husband, I saw what was missing. My husband loves me as much as I love him. It didn't work with my ex-husband because it was one-sided. He didn't truly love me, and there was NOTHING I could have done to make him love me.

We can't control the emotions and desires of another human being. If we can, it doesn't last for very long.

My ex-husband and I broke up some 20 years ago, and we're both happily married now. We'll never be lovers again, but we've developed a true friendship that benefits us all - including the son we had together.
